On 9/25/20 2:12 AM, Anshuman Khandual wrote:
> Add following new vmstat events which will track HugeTLB page migration.
> 
> 1. HUGETLB_MIGRATION_SUCCESS
> 2. HUGETLB_MIGRATION_FAILURE
> 
> It follows the existing semantics to accommodate HugeTLB subpages in total
> page migration statistics. While here, this updates current trace event
> "mm_migrate_pages" to accommodate now available HugeTLB based statistics.

Thanks.  This makes sense with recent THP changes.

>                       is_thp = PageTransHuge(page) && !PageHuge(page);
> +                     is_hugetlb = PageTransHuge(page) && PageHuge(page);

PageHuge does not depend on PageTransHuge.  So, this could just be
                        is_hugetlb = PageHuge(page);

Actually, the current version of PageHuge is more expensive than PageTransHuge.
So, the most optimal way to set these would be something like.
                        if (PageTransHuge(page))
                                if (PageHuge(page))
                                        is_hugetlb = true;
                                else
                                        is_thp = true;

Although, the compiler may be able to optimize.  I did not check.
